This week, March 22, 2026, our Coffee & Chat will be based on Season 2 Episode 4 of The Chosen Series. In this episode, titled “The Perfect Opportunity,” Jesus forgives the sins of a paralyzed man before healing him physically, demonstrating the profound power of forgiveness and the priority of spiritual healing over physical restoration. The episode explores themes of faith, courage, and the transformative impact of Jesus’ love, as each character grapples with their understanding of sin, forgiveness, and the divine opportunities presented by Jesus’ presence. This episode gives us the opportunity to Identify someone in our lives whom we need to forgive or seek forgiveness from. Take a step this week to reach out, whether through a conversation, a letter, or a simple act of kindness, and offer or ask for forgiveness. Reflect on how this act of grace impacts your heart and relationships. Come and join us as we gather at 10 a.m. after our worship service.

This Sunday, March 8, 2026 we will be viewing and discussing The Chosen, Season 2, Episode 2, "I Saw You." In this episode we meet two more of Jesus' disciples, Nathanael and Philip. We will also see more of Matthew's personality and delve into the hopelessness Nathanael experienced before Philip tells him about Jesus and to "Come and See." We are definitely going deeper into each personality. It’s like layers of an onion being peeled away. This is not only revealing more about the Disciples, but this seems to be like God is revealing more of us as well. As we see each of their faults and frailties, we see more and more of ourselves. It’s almost like there is a gentle conviction of the Holy Spirit as we watch the Disciples learn (and not learn) from their mistakes. When Jesus corrects the Disciples, it sometimes feels that He is talking directly to us. This is a learning journey, one that is humbling and is bringing us closer to who God wants us to be. What about you?
Come and join us, "Come and See" as we explore this interpretation of Jesus' walk here on earth with his disciples and how his ministry affected others. 10 a.m. following worship.

This Sunday, February 22, our Coffee & Chat meeting will be based on The Chosen, Season 2, Episode 1 entitled "Thunder". Tension builds among the disciples as they wrestle with the increasing fame of Jesus in Samaria. Jesus rebukes Big James and John for their prejudice and, after a near-violent encounter, gives them a new nickname. We get to meet the culprit in the robbery and beating of the man in the Good Samaritan story and be surprised by the compassion Jesus shows him. We also get an inside perspective of what John was possibly thinking when he started writing the Book of John by referring back to creation. Come and join in as we begin Season 2 and learn more about the interactions between Jesus and his disciples as he spreads the Good News that He is the Messiah and the Kingdom of God. 10:00 following worship service and coffee and snacks as always.

This Sunday, February 8, we will be having Coffee & Chat and will be viewing The Chosen Season 1, Episode 8 ("I Am He"). In this episode, Jesus breaks social barriers to reveal himself as the Messiah to a broken, ostracized Samaritan woman at a well, following a tense dinner with outcasts in Capernaum. It highlights Jesus seeking the outcast and offering grace, applying to themes of redemption, overcoming shame, and radical inclusivity.
Like the Samaritan woman (Photina), shame from past mistakes can make us feel unworthy, but Jesus seeks us out to offer "living water" and a new identity. All we need do is trust Him and understand he loves everyone, no matter what our past has been or what we've done. The "living water" makes us new and guides us in our new life living for Him. 10 a.m. following worship. Coffee & Snacks will be provided.
